Graphic Design is a major program in the area of Design and Visual Communications. Graphic Design is a program that prepares individuals to apply artistic and computer techniques to the interpretation of technical and commercial concepts. Includes instruction in computer-assisted art and design, printmaking, concepts sketching, technical drawing, color theory, imaging, studio technique, still and life modeling, multimedia applications, communication skills and commercial art business operations.
In United States, 621 schools offers the Graphic Design program. The average tuition & fees of these schools offering Graphic Design is $10,222 for in-state students and $23,078 for out-of-state students. In average, the SAT score is 1,029 and the ACT score is 23 over the schools. The average acceptance rate is 81%.
